Overview
The Oncology Nurse Navigator (ONN) uses their oncology-specific clinical knowledge to offer individualized guidance to patients, families and caregivers to foster independence during their complex cancer journey. Using the nursing process, an ONN assesses patient needs and provides education and resources to facilitate appropriate and timely quality health and psychosocial care throughout all phases of the cancer continuum. (ONS definition). The ONN creates an environment of care that is patient-centered and compassionate, inspiring and motivating.

1. Facilitates individualized care within the context of functional status, cultural consideration, health literacy, psychosocial, reproductive/fertility, and spiritual needs for patients, families and caregivers.
2. Supports a smooth transition of patients from active treatment into survivorship, chronic cancer management, or end-of-life care.
3. Assists patients with cancer with issues related to treatment goals, advanced directives, palliative care, and end-of-life concerns using an ethical framework that is nonjudgmental and nondiscriminatory.
4. Acts as a liaison between the patients, families, and caregivers and the providers to optimize outcomes.
5. Advocates for patients to promote patient centered care that includes shared decision making and patient goals of care with optimal outcomes.
6. Provides psychosocial support to and facilitates appropriate referrals for patients, families and caregivers.
